Robert Milsom likes Aberdeen and wants the chance to win some silverware with them. Aberdeen midfielder Robert Milsom wants to stay at Pittodrie and has started talking to manager Craig Brown about extending his stay. Milsom moved north to the Dons from Fulham in January and has made 12 appearances for the much improved side, who have pulled away from the SPL drop zone and are also still looking towards the Scottish Cup. The midfielder's current deal ends in the summer, but Milsom is keen to remain with Aberdeen and has already spoken to the club about a fresh deal. Milsom said: "I'm enjoying it here and hopefully I can carry on here. I spent a lot of time at Fulham and enjoyed it but I wasn't playing games. We have a big opportunity to win a cup and it would impact massively on whether I stay. I am keen to remain at Aberdeen anyway. There have been talks already and I have made it clear I want to stay. The chance of winning the Scottish Cup and then qualifying for the Europa League is something that appeals. I didn't feature when Fulham reached the final of the competition because I was injured so it would be great do get there with Aberdeen."
